In my 3 BMWs which I owned from new until about 40,000 miles in each case, I had the following issues across the 3 cars and 10 year period:
2 suspension failures
1 ECU failure
1 air conditioning failure
2 power seat failures
1 engine overheating problem which could not be solved (that was the second BMW which I traded.
1 cd player failure
1 instance of a faulty sensor draining the battery when the car is parked and switched off
2 convertible top failures
1 instance of random warning lights coming on intermittently when there was no real problem

I love BMWs but this is why I left in 2009.
